Hello again. I got my CTYP and also applied an additional card for an AU. Accdg to the rep I spoke with, the card number will be the same as mine. I also travel a lot because of my job. Of course I will be informing Citi of my travel dates.
The question is: Should I be concern if both of us used it at the same time coming from different places ? Would it trigger a fraud alert and decline future charges?
Suonds like a question for Citi. You can always call to notify them of your travel plans.
It shouldn't be an issue ~ although the account number is the same, each card has a unique CCID.

The company already knows who's charging what card based on that information.
Shouldn't be an issue for the reasons stated above. I've had AUs making purchases on the other side of the world within hours of me making purchases; just call your issuer ahead of time.
